I'm working on a new major VRC Light Volumes update!
- Baked realtime shadows (very performant)
- Animated cookies and cubemaps
- Optimized area lights
- No more legacy code
- Almost full back compatibility with older light volumes shaders (excluding new shadows)

My new "GPU Infinite Grass" is finally out!
Renders millions of grass blades to the horizon!
Mobile/Quest-ready, Light Volumes support, bendable by players and objects.
